it happens every year at all positions.  if high end 1st rd picks were guaranteed then it might be worth tanking but they are not.  The Giants have missed 7 of the last 9 postseasons w/ that franchise QB.  There aren't many Brady's or Rodgers' out there that guarantee you are competing in the playoffs every year, you still need a team around them and we are doing a good job building a team around whatever QB we will have.  I hope some day we have a long term top 10 type QB.  we have had that in stretches in all the years I have watched but have never really had it long term, heck we've never really had it long term in our history as even Namath wasn't good for very long thanks to his body breaking down.

The bottom line is even w/ the #1 pick nothing is guaranteed.  Let's look at #1 overall picks since 1990:

1990- Jeff George- did nothing in Indy, was a decent journeyman, only made playoffs one time as full time starter(made 2nd taking over for Randall in Minny in 1999)

1993- Drew Bledsoe- decent QB, only made 4 postseasons in his career

1998- Peyton Manning- all time great

1999- Tim Couch- bust

2001- Michael Vick- very good QB but career derailed by off field issues

2002- David Carr- bust

2003- Carson palmer- solid starter

2004- Eli Manning- solid starter

2005- Alex Smith- solid starter but took many years to develop

2007- Jamarcus Russell

2008- Matt Ryan, top 5-10 QB in most seasons

2009- Matt Stafford- solid QB w/ currently zero postseason wins in his 9th year.

2010- Sam Bradford- bust

2011- Cam Newton- top 5 QB when healthy

2012- Andrew Luck- top 5 QB when healthy but has not played much or well in recent years

2015- jameis Winston- still developing, has not been very good to this point.

2016- Jared Goff- looks great in year 2 so far

 

even w/ the #1 pick it's hit or miss.
